一、Exynos4412 A/D轉(zhuǎn)換器概述
1、簡述
10位或12位CMOS再循環(huán)式模擬數(shù)字轉(zhuǎn)換器,它具有10通道輸入,并可將模擬量轉(zhuǎn)換至10位或12位二進(jìn)制數(shù)。5Mhz A/D 轉(zhuǎn)換時(shí)鐘時(shí),最大1Msps的轉(zhuǎn)換速度。A/D轉(zhuǎn)換具備片上采樣保持功能,同時(shí)也支持待機(jī)工作模式。
2、特性
ADC接口包括如下特性。
1)10bit/12bit輸出位可選。
2)微分誤差 1.0LSB。
3)積分誤差 2.0LSB。
4)最大轉(zhuǎn)換速率5Msps.
5) 功耗少,電壓輸入1.8V。
6)電壓輸入范圍 0~1.8V。
7)支持偏上樣本保持功能。
8)通用轉(zhuǎn)換模式。
3、模塊圖
4412A/D轉(zhuǎn)換器的控制器接口框圖如下:
二、Exynos4412 A/D 控制器寄存器
1、A/D控制寄存器ADCCON
2、A/D轉(zhuǎn)換數(shù)據(jù)寄存器ADCDAT0
3、A/D轉(zhuǎn)換的轉(zhuǎn)換時(shí)間計(jì)算
例如: PCLK為100MHz,PRESCALER = 65 ;所有10位轉(zhuǎn)換時(shí)間為
100MHz/(99+1) = 1MHz
轉(zhuǎn)化時(shí)間為1/(1MHz/5 cycles) = 5us。
完成一次A/D轉(zhuǎn)換需要5個(gè)時(shí)鐘周期。A/D轉(zhuǎn)換器的最大工作時(shí)鐘為5MHz,所以最大采樣率可以達(dá)到1Mit/s.
三、A/D轉(zhuǎn)換器實(shí)例
1、電路連接如下:
利用一個(gè)電位計(jì)輸出電壓到4412的AIN3管腳。輸入的電壓范圍為0~1.8V。
2、程序編寫
1、相關(guān)寄存器定義
/*********************** ADC ******************************************/
#define ADC_CFG __REG(0x10010118)
#define ADCCON __REG(0x126C0000)
#define ADCDLY __REG(0x126C0008)
#define ADCDAT __REG(0x126C000C)
#define CLRINTADC __REG(0x126C0018)
#define ADCMUX __REG(0x126C001C)
2、具體代碼如下:
注:這里使用讀-啟動模式
#include "exynos_4412.h"
#include "pwm.h"
#include "uart.h"
unsigned char table[10] = {'0','1','2','3','4','5','6','7','8','9'};
void mydelay_ms(int time)
{
int i, j;
while(time--)
{
for (i = 0; i < 5; i++)
for (j = 0; j < 514; j++);
}
}
adc_init(int temp)
{
ADCCON = (1 << 16 | 1 << 14 | 99 <<6 | 1 << 1);
ADCMUX = 3;
temp = ADCDAT & 0xfff;
}
/*
* 裸機(jī)代碼,不同于LINUX 應(yīng)用層, 一定加循環(huán)控制
*/
int main (void)
{
unsigned char bit4,bit3,bit2,bit1;
uart_init();
unsigned int temp = 0;
adc_init(temp);
puts("開始轉(zhuǎn)換n");
while(1)
{
while(!(ADCCON & 0x8000));
temp = ADCDAT & 0xfff;
printf("U = %dn",temp);
temp = 1.8 * 1000 * temp/0xfff;
bit4 = temp /1000;
putc(table[bit4]);
bit3 = (temp % 1000)/100;
putc(table[bit3]);
bit2 = ((temp % 1000)%100)/10;
putc(table[bit2]);
bit1 = ((temp % 1000)%100)%10;
putc(table[bit1]);
puts("mV");
putc('n');
mydelay_ms(1000);
}
return 0;
}
上一篇:Exynos4412裸機(jī)開發(fā) —— A/D轉(zhuǎn)換器
下一篇:4412裸機(jī)程序之mmu
推薦閱讀
史海拾趣
兆欣深知品質(zhì)和服務(wù)對于企業(yè)發(fā)展的重要性。他們始終堅(jiān)持高品質(zhì)的生產(chǎn)標(biāo)準(zhǔn),確保每一件產(chǎn)品都符合客戶的期望。同時(shí),兆欣還提供了周到的售前咨詢和售后服務(wù),為客戶提供了全方位的支持。這種以客戶為中心的經(jīng)營理念贏得了客戶的廣泛贊譽(yù)和信任。
CNC Tech公司的創(chuàng)立源于幾位電子工程領(lǐng)域的資深專家對于高精度數(shù)控加工技術(shù)的共同追求。他們發(fā)現(xiàn),隨著電子行業(yè)的快速發(fā)展,對高精度、高效率的數(shù)控加工技術(shù)的需求日益迫切。于是,他們決定集結(jié)力量,共同創(chuàng)立CNC Tech公司,專注于研發(fā)和生產(chǎn)先進(jìn)的數(shù)控加工設(shè)備。憑借著對技術(shù)的執(zhí)著和熱情,CNC Tech在創(chuàng)立初期就成功開發(fā)出多款具有競爭力的產(chǎn)品,奠定了其在行業(yè)內(nèi)的技術(shù)基石。
隨著公司業(yè)務(wù)的不斷拓展,F(xiàn)airview Microwave開始面臨來自同行的競爭壓力。為了保持競爭優(yōu)勢,公司決定從源頭抓起,嚴(yán)格把控產(chǎn)品質(zhì)量。他們投入大量資金引進(jìn)先進(jìn)的生產(chǎn)設(shè)備和技術(shù)人才,建立起一套完善的質(zhì)量管理體系。同時(shí),公司還積極開展與高校和科研機(jī)構(gòu)的合作,不斷吸收新技術(shù)、新工藝,確保產(chǎn)品的技術(shù)領(lǐng)先性和可靠性。這些努力使得Fairview Microwave的產(chǎn)品在市場上獲得了廣泛認(rèn)可,逐漸樹立起了高品質(zhì)的品牌形象。
隨著Afero物聯(lián)網(wǎng)平臺的逐漸成熟,公司開始積極尋求與各行各業(yè)的合作伙伴建立合作關(guān)系。他們與多家知名的電子設(shè)備制造商、軟件開發(fā)商和服務(wù)提供商簽訂了戰(zhàn)略合作協(xié)議,共同開發(fā)基于Afero平臺的物聯(lián)網(wǎng)解決方案。這些合作不僅幫助Afero拓展了業(yè)務(wù)領(lǐng)域,還提升了其在行業(yè)內(nèi)的知名度和影響力。
隨著公司業(yè)務(wù)的不斷擴(kuò)展,DATEL Inc.開始實(shí)施全球化戰(zhàn)略。公司積極開拓國際市場,與全球各地的合作伙伴建立了緊密的合作關(guān)系。通過引進(jìn)國際先進(jìn)技術(shù)和管理經(jīng)驗(yàn),DATEL Inc.的產(chǎn)品質(zhì)量和服務(wù)水平得到了進(jìn)一步提升。同時(shí),公司還加強(qiáng)了對海外市場的營銷和推廣力度,成功將DATEL Inc.的品牌推向了全球。
PIC系列單片機(jī)程序設(shè)計(jì)基礎(chǔ) 這本書給了大家想學(xué)習(xí)PIC單片機(jī)的朋友一個(gè)很大的幫助該書是一本基礎(chǔ)教程書初學(xué)著很好的教程… 查看全部問答∨ |
|
想用mos管做電源開關(guān),因?yàn)槭亲龅凸牡牡模热缯f一個(gè)5V電源上帶了很多器件,但是器件不是一直都運(yùn)行的,為了降功耗,想把沒有使用的器件的電源給關(guān)掉,使用mos管做開關(guān)。主控芯片是430f5438。以前沒怎么做過,想請問哪位大俠指點(diǎn)下,最好能給個(gè)圖 ...… 查看全部問答∨ |
|
【小伙伴們轉(zhuǎn)個(gè)通知給你們看看】基于藍(lán)牙4.0低功耗協(xié)議的開源硬件與Android應(yīng)... 谷歌GDG的成員們,大家好! 谷歌北京技術(shù)開發(fā)者社區(qū)將在2013年12月7日(周六)下午1:30—5:30在北京創(chuàng)客空間舉辦一場“基于藍(lán)牙4.0低功耗協(xié)議的開源硬件與Android應(yīng)用開發(fā)分享”的講座,講座通過TI SensortTag開發(fā)板,引出高速硬件的開發(fā),藍(lán)牙4. ...… 查看全部問答∨ |
設(shè)計(jì)資源 培訓(xùn) 開發(fā)板 精華推薦
- 博世新獲國內(nèi)頭部車企座艙域控項(xiàng)目定點(diǎn)
- 首款測量電動汽車電機(jī)溫度的傳感器問世,提升對磁鐵的保護(hù)以減少稀土的使用
- Arm開發(fā)出計(jì)算子系統(tǒng) 以加速汽車設(shè)計(jì)的下一代AI芯片的開發(fā)
- 福特汽車申請新專利 或?qū)崿F(xiàn)車庫定向音樂播放
- 泊車場景一定需要超聲波嗎?
- 同星新一代TC1055 Pro開啟車載網(wǎng)絡(luò)測試新時(shí)代
- 福特汽車申請新專利 或?qū)⑴鋫浒踩ㄗ粉櫹到y(tǒng)
- 蘇黎世聯(lián)邦理工學(xué)院開發(fā)四足機(jī)器人 可與人類對打羽毛球
- 益萊儲參加 Keysight World 2025,助力科技加速創(chuàng)新
- 中國工業(yè)機(jī)器人龍頭沖擊港股IPO,覆蓋鋰電池全產(chǎn)業(yè)鏈
- 分享你的國賽經(jīng)驗(yàn),還有好禮相送!
- #最能打國產(chǎn)芯#能打入汽車電子這片地的國產(chǎn)芯,有多少啦?
- 有獎(jiǎng)直播:意法半導(dǎo)體SiC產(chǎn)品及其工業(yè)應(yīng)用指南
- 電源小課堂 | 新電氣架構(gòu)激發(fā)電動汽車高壓系統(tǒng)潛能,答題贏好禮!
- 免費(fèi)嘗鮮:ST 雙核無線 MCU STM32WB55 開發(fā)板
- 搶先體驗(yàn):恩智浦最新LPC1500開發(fā)板,速來!
- “ADI實(shí)驗(yàn)室電路技術(shù)中心”落戶EEWORLD!
- 免費(fèi)下載|PathWave幫您迎接高速數(shù)字設(shè)計(jì)復(fù)雜性的挑戰(zhàn)
- 自主采檢機(jī)器人降低檢疫接觸風(fēng)險(xiǎn)
- PicoScope 5000D 系列:“功能齊全的多面手”
- 從3D變4D引進(jìn)機(jī)器人理由又多一個(gè)
- 全球智能家居市場規(guī)模將在2023年達(dá)到1550億美元
- 長電科技完成目標(biāo)公司股權(quán)轉(zhuǎn)讓,獲3675萬美元
- 波士頓動力的Spot并不是可怕的機(jī)器人獵人
- 波士頓動力如何重新定義機(jī)器人的敏捷度
- 胰腺癌使用機(jī)器人手術(shù)更安全 但也并非適用于所有的患者
- 疫情影響下 制造業(yè)機(jī)器人換人趨勢將加速
- 碧桂園任性造機(jī)器人 跨界面臨著五大挑戰(zhàn)